The Israeli military has stated that it expects the fighting in Gaza to go on until 2024. In a New Year’s message, the Israel Defence Forces (IDF) spokesman said that force deployments were being changed to prepare for “prolonged fighting.”
According to the Palestinian health ministry, 21,978 individuals have been murdered in Gaza since October 7, predominantly women and children. Among the fatalities are 8000 children killed in the last 3 months. According to the most recent data, 56,697 persons were injured in Gaza during the same time period.
WHO stated that due to the lack of medicine, the children in Gaza are going through amputations and brain surgeries without anesthesia. The situation in Gaza is heart-wrenching and inhumane.
On 7 October, Hamas fighters launched an unprecedented cross-border raid on southern Israel, killing 1,200 people, the majority of whom were civilians, and taking 240 others captive.
Israel continues to pound Gaza until the end of a dark year in the region. According to the UN, 85% of Gaza’s 2.4 million residents – nearly two million – have been uprooted.
On Saturday, Israeli Prime Minister Benjamin Netanyahu declared that “the war is at its height.” Bezalel Smotrich, Israel’s far-right Finance Minister, has called on Palestinians to leave Gaza to make way for Israelis who can “bloom the desert.”
